Knowing the Syllabus and Exam Pattern
Before one enters into preparation, he or she should know what the syllabus says and how will the Math Olympiad exams be conducted. Look for topics covered ranging from algebra, geometry, number theory, and so forth. Knowing the types of questions that may appear will help you to prepare for the right things. Most importantly, go through previous years' papers to get an idea of the question patterns and the level of difficulty.

Develop Problem-Solving Strategies
Effective strategies in problem-solving are essential for success in the online Maths Olympiad. Some techniques that would help you succeed include :
Break Down the Problem: A difficult question should be broken down into simple, manageable bits. This breaks the problem into more accessible parts that can easily be solved step by step towards the solution.
Look for Patterns: Patterns or sequences often connect with mathematical problems. If you can discover a pattern, it may give you a clue to the solution and may lead to a quicker resolution.
Apply Logical Reasoning: Develop your ability to use logical reasoning skills for approaching problems in a structured manner. Try explaining what you thought while solving the problem. The exercise may help clarify your logic and also detect mistakes that you might have made.

Make use of Olympiad-Specific Study Materials
Use Olympiad-type study materials. Most publishers produce Olympiad workbooks and problem sets corresponding to the types of questions you will encounter. They usually have explanations and solutions that bring depth to your learning of complex topics, in addition to quizzes on the web.
